For the past three years Salt Lake City, Utah has hosted an event to serve the homeless population in Utah. Project Homeless Connect is an event that links individuals to resources to help alleviate the hardships of being homeless. This event attracts approximately 1000 individuals struggling with homelessness and 1000 volunteers. Each volunteer is paired with an attendee and acts as a resource to help them navigate the event to access the resources they need. Some of these resources include; medical and dental, legal, substance abuse services, haircuts, and feminine hygiene support. This year the doTERRA Healing Hands Foundation donated 1000 72-hour emergency relief hygiene kits to our friends at the Utah Food Bank who were also distributing meals at the event.
